Plaxico Burress gun case delayed until September

NEW YORK (AP) — The weapons possession case against former New York Giants wide receiver Plaxico Burress has been adjourned until September.

Burress made a brief appearance in court Monday. The judge adjourned the case until Sept. 23.

The 31-year-old, 6-foot-5 Burress shot himself in the thigh with an unlicensed gun Nov. 29 while in a Manhattan nightclub. He was charged with criminal possession of a weapon and faces up to 3½ years in prison.

Burress has pleaded not guilty and is free on $100,000 bail.

Burress caught the game-winning touchdown for the Giants in the 2008 Super Bowl. The team released him April 3.
